Set-CsTeamsCallParkPolicy

The Set-CsTeamsCallParkPolicy cmdlet lets you update a policy that has already been created for your organization.

Description

The TeamsCallParkPolicy controls whether or not users are able to leverage the call park feature in Microsoft Teams. Call park allows enterprise voice customers to place a call on hold and then perform a number of actions on that call: transfer to another department, retrieve via the same phone, or retrieve via a different phone.

NOTE: The call park feature is currently available in desktop, mobile, and web clients. Supported with TeamsOnly mode.

Examples

Example 1

PS C:\> Set-CsTeamsCallParkPolicy -Identity SalesPolicy -AllowCallPark $true

Update the existing policy "SalesPolicy" to enable the call park feature.

Example 2

PS C:\> Set-CsTeamsCallParkPolicy -Identity "SalesPolicy" -PickupRangeStart 500 -PickupRangeEnd 1500

Update the existing policy "SalesPolicy" to generate pickup numbers starting from 500 and up until 1500.

Example 3

PS C:\> New-CsTeamsCallParkPolicy -Identity "SalesPolicy" -ParkTimeoutSeconds 600

Update the existing policy "SalesPolicy" to ring back the parker after 600 seconds if the parked call is unanswered

-ParkTimeoutSeconds

Specify the number of seconds to wait before ringing the parker when the parked call hasn't been picked up. Value can be from 120 to 1800 (seconds).

Parameter properties

Type:Integer
Default value:300

-PickupRangeEnd

Specify the maximum value that a rendered pickup code can take. Value can be from 10 to 9999.

Note: PickupRangeStart must be smaller than PickupRangeEnd.

Parameter properties

Type:Integer
Default value:99

-PickupRangeStart

Specify the minimum value that a rendered pickup code can take. Value can be from 10 to 9999.

Note: PickupRangeStart must be smaller than PickupRangeEnd.

Parameter properties

Type:Integer
Default value:10
